Antique Apothecary Jar Mantel Display
Fireplace mantel styled with 1890's antique apothecary jars. While the majority of bloggers are beginning to decorate for Christmas, I'm over here styling my fireplace mantel with my new collection of antique apothecary jars. Hunting and picking for vintage decor are fun, but there's something incredibly gratifying about stumbling upon an instant collection, especially an antique pharmaceutical bottle collection. I saw them online at a local auction and knew right away that I had to have them. Old apothecary jars are getting harder and harder to find, with large collections and LUG (label under glass) jars being almost impossible. The auction lot was for thirteen LUG apothecary bottles from the late 1890s. I was really happy to win the lot for $170, which after fees made each bottle about $15.
